The issue the fans from the rest of the league are having is that we feel the Blackhawks as an organization were never punished for permitting, enabling, and covering up the entire scandal. The Coyotes lost a 2nd and a 1st for putting kids not invited to the combine through the combine workout. The Devils had the 1st dropped to the end of the round over the Kovalchuk contract debacle. The Blackhawks got fined $2 million and had to fire a few people. The Blackhawks have also sold $5+ million in season tickets since the draft lottery results were announced, effectively erasing any punishment they were given.
The Ducks have never won a draft lottery since it was introduced in 1995. Most of the time we have had a top 10 pick, we have fallen because whoever won the lottery jumped us, including in 4 of the last 5 drafts. On the other hand, the Hawks have jumped twice in the last five years, from 12 to 3 to select Dach, and now from 3 to 1 to get the next Crosby. Since 2005, the Hawks have jumped forward in the draft lottery more times than they have lost a spot due to someone else winning the lottery.
